Summary of Manufacturing Engineering Technician I skills and competencies
There are 12 hard skills for Manufacturing Engineering Technician I, Root Cause Analysis, Industrial Engineering, Process Automation, etc.
1 general skills for Manufacturing Engineering Technician I, Safety Policies and Procedures.
8 soft skills for Manufacturing Engineering Technician I, Products And Services, Standard Operating Procedures (SOP), Attention to Detail, etc.
While the list totals 21 distinct skills, it's important to note that not all are required to be mastered to the same degree. Some skills may only need a basic understanding, whereas others demand a higher level of expertise.
For instance, as a Manufacturing Engineering Technician I, he or she needs to be proficient in Products And Services, be proficient in Standard Operating Procedures (SOP), and be proficient in Attention to Detail.
